Only for PC-6112, PC-6114: The Emissions Compliance Period
referred to on the emission Compliance label indicates the num-
ber of operating hours for which the engine has been shown to
meet federal emissions requirements.
Category C= 50 hours, B= 125 hours, and A= 300 hours.
Important information for people with pacemakers
During operation, this device emits a weak electromagnetic
eld. We cannot guarantee that this will not have an inuence
on heart pacemakers.
To prevent malfunctions and associated health risks, before
using this tool you should consult the pacemaker manufactur-
er or your physician.
